S273G (p.Ser273Gly) variant of WT1 (Wilms tumor protein)
S273G (p.Ser273Gly) in WT1 (Wilms tumor protein) is a missense change. Clinical records from ClinVar, EBI, and UniProt describe it as uncertain significance in the context of Drash syndrome; Meacham syndrome; Mesothelioma, malignant. The available variant effect predictions contribute to a CATVariant prioritization score of 0.40 / 1. The record also includes published literature.
